Bug 22164 - Update request: broadcom-wl for kernel 4.14 series
Summary: Update request: broadcom-wl for kernel 4.14 series
Status: RESOLVED FIXED
Alias: None
Product: Mageia
Classification: Unclassified
Component: RPM Packages (show other bugs)
Version: 6
Hardware: All Linux
Priority: Normal normal
Target Milestone: ---
Assignee: QA Team
QA Contact:
URL:
Whiteboard: mga6-32-ok mga6-64-ok
Keywords: advisory, validated_update
Depends on:
Blocks: 22166 22268 22269
  Show dependency treegraph
 
Reported: 2017-12-10 21:20 CET by Thomas Backlund
Modified: 2017-12-28 09:39 CET (History)
2 users (show)

See Also:
Source RPM: broadcom-wl
CVE:
Status comment:


Attachments

Description Thomas Backlund 2017-12-10 21:20:34 CET
This one needs to go out before or at the same time as kernel 4.14

It basically adds support for 4.14 series kernels


SRPMS:
broadcom-wl-6.30.223.271-48.mga6.nonfree.src.rpm


i586:
broadcom-wl-common-6.30.223.271-48.mga6.nonfree.i586.rpm
dkms-broadcom-wl-6.30.223.271-48.mga6.nonfree.i586.rpm


x86_64:
broadcom-wl-common-6.30.223.271-48.mga6.nonfree.x86_64.rpm
dkms-broadcom-wl-6.30.223.271-48.mga6.nonfree.x86_64.rpm
Thomas Backlund 2017-12-10 21:23:00 CET

Blocks: (none) => 22166

Comment 1 Ben McMonagle 2017-12-11 09:33:24 CET
Mga-6 x86_64.

installing: 
kernel-desktop-latest-4.14.5-1.mga6.x86_64.rpm 
dkms-broadcom-wl-6.30.223.271-48.mga6.nonfree.x86_64.rpm 
btrfs-progs-4.14-2.mga6.x86_64.rpm 
radeon-firmware-20171205-1.mga6.nonfree.noarch.rpm 
lib64btrfs0-4.14-2.mga6.x86_64.rpm 
kernel-firmware-nonfree-20171206-1.mga6.nonfree.noarch.rpm 
kernel-desktop-4.14.5-1.mga6-1-1.mga6.x86_64.rpm 
iwlwifi-firmware-20171206-1.mga6.nonfree.noarch.rpm 
lib64zstd1-1.3.2-1.mga6.x86_64.rpm
broadcom-wl-common-6.30.223.271-48.mga6.nonfree.x86_64.rpm 


Preparing kernel 4.9.11-desktop-1.mga6 for module build:
(This is not compiling a kernel, just preparing kernel symbols)
Storing current .config to be restored when complete
Running Generic preparation routine
make mrproper..........
using /proc/config.gz
make oldconfig......
make prepare....

Building module:
cleaning build area....
'make' -j1 -C /lib/modules/4.9.11-desktop-1.mga6/build M=$(pwd).......
cleaning build area....
cleaning kernel tree (make mrproper)......

DKMS: build Completed.
+ /usr/sbin/dkms --rpm_safe_upgrade install -m broadcom-wl -v 6.30.223.271-48.mga6.nonfree

wl.ko.xz:
 - Installation
   - Installing to /lib/modules/4.9.11-desktop-1.mga6/dkms/3rdparty/broadcom-wl/

depmod........

DKMS: install Completed.

looks like it did not include kernel-desktop-latest-devel.

unfortunately I was unable to re-connect to Wifi.
upon reboot drakroam failed to load the broadcom driver.

reconnect to network (LAN) and install kernel-desktop-latest-devel.
upon reboot this time wifi connected.

will  try i586  tomorrow

CC: (none) => westel

Comment 2 Ben McMonagle 2017-12-12 10:40:57 CET
Mga6 i586 (BCM-4311)

install:
broadcom-wl-common
dkms-broadcom-wl
kernel-desktop-devel-latest
kernel-desktop-latest.

reboot to new kernel with working Wifi.

Whiteboard: (none) => mga6-32-ok mga6-64-ok

Comment 3 Lewis Smith 2017-12-16 09:18:24 CET
Thanks Ben for the tests. Validating it.
@Thomas: this needs an advisory, please.

Keywords: (none) => validated_update
CC: (none) => sysadmin-bugs

Comment 4 Thomas Backlund 2017-12-22 11:03:47 CET
advisory added

Keywords: (none) => advisory

Comment 5 Mageia Robot 2017-12-22 11:31:56 CET
An update for this issue has been pushed to the Mageia Updates repository.

https://advisories.mageia.org/MGAA-2017-0129.html

Resolution: (none) => FIXED
Status: NEW => RESOLVED

Comment 6 Mageia Robot 2017-12-24 15:34:54 CET
An update for this issue has been pushed to the Mageia Updates repository.

https://advisories.mageia.org/MGAA-2017-0129.html
Thomas Backlund 2017-12-26 02:05:33 CET

Blocks: (none) => 22268

Thomas Backlund 2017-12-26 02:05:41 CET

Blocks: (none) => 22269

Comment 7 Ben McMonagle 2017-12-28 03:29:16 CET
re:bug 22268

Mga6 x86_64 with broadcom BCM4311 wifi

To satisfy dependencies, the following packages are going to be installed:
  Package                        Version      Release       Arch    
(medium "Core Updates (distrib3)")
  glibc                          2.22         26.mga6       x86_64  
  glibc-devel                    2.22         26.mga6       x86_64  


To satisfy dependencies, the following packages are going to be installed:
  Package                        Version      Release       Arch    
(medium "Core Updates Testing (distrib5)")
  kernel-tmb-desktop-4.14.9-1.m> 1            1.mga6        x86_64  
  kernel-tmb-desktop-devel-4.14> 1            1.mga6        x86_64  
  kernel-tmb-desktop-devel-late> 4.14.9       1.mga6        x86_64  
  kernel-tmb-desktop-latest      4.14.9       1.mga6        x86_64  
95MB of additional disk space will be used.
59MB of packages will be retrieved.
Proceed with the installation of the 4 packages? (Y/n) y

Preparing...                     #############################################
      1/4: kernel-tmb-desktop-4.14.9-1.mga6

Creating: target|kernel|dracut args|basicmodules 
remove-boot-splash: Format of /boot/initrd-4.14.9-tmb-desktop-1.mga6.img not recognized

      2/4: kernel-tmb-desktop-devel-4.14.9-1.mga6
      3/4: kernel-tmb-desktop-devel-latest
      4/4: kernel-tmb-desktop-latest
broadcom-wl (6.30.223.271-48.mga6.nonfree): Installing module.
...................
..........
You should restart your computer for kernel-tmb-desktop-4.14.9-1.mga6

reboot and selected tmb-desktop kernel.
login and check wifi -ok
Comment 8 Ben McMonagle 2017-12-28 06:52:03 CET
re bug 22269

Mga6 x86_64 with broadcom BCM4311 wifi

To satisfy dependencies, the following packages are going to be installed:
  Package                        Version      Release       Arch    
(medium "Core Updates Testing (distrib5)")
  kernel-linus-4.14.9-1.mga6     1            1.mga6        x86_64  
  kernel-linus-devel-4.14.9-1.m> 1            1.mga6        x86_64  
  kernel-linus-devel-latest      4.14.9       1.mga6        x86_64  
  kernel-linus-latest            4.14.9       1.mga6        x86_64  
101MB of additional disk space will be used.
64MB of packages will be retrieved.
Proceed with the installation of the 4 packages? (Y/n) y


    $MIRRORLIST: media/core/updates_testing/kernel-linus-devel-4.14.9-1.mga6-1-1.mga6.x86_64.rpm
    $MIRRORLIST: media/core/updates_testing/kernel-linus-4.14.9-1.mga6-1-1.mga6.x86_64.rpm
    $MIRRORLIST: media/core/updates_testing/kernel-linus-latest-4.14.9-1.mga6.x86_64.rpm
    $MIRRORLIST: media/core/updates_testing/kernel-linus-devel-latest-4.14.9-1.mga6.x86_64.rpm
installing kernel-linus-4.14.9-1.mga6-1-1.mga6.x86_64.rpm kernel-linus-devel-latest-4.14.9-1.mga6.x86_64.rpm kernel-linus-latest-4.14.9-1.mga6.x86_64.rpm kernel-linus-devel-4.14.9-1.mga6-1-1.mga6.x86_64.rpm from /var/cache/urpmi/rpms
Preparing...                     #############################################
      1/4: kernel-linus-devel-4.14.9-1.mga6
                                 #############################################
      2/4: kernel-linus-4.14.9-1.mga6
                                 #############################################
Creating: target|kernel|dracut args|basicmodules 
remove-boot-splash: Format of /boot/initrd-4.14.9-1.mga6.img not recognized
      3/4: kernel-linus-latest   #############################################
      4/4: kernel-linus-devel-latest
                                 #############################################

broadcom-wl (6.30.223.271-48.mga6.nonfree): Already installed on this kernel.
You should restart your computer for kernel-linus-4.14.9-1.mga6

reboot and select linus kernel
login and check wifi -ok
Comment 9 Ben McMonagle 2017-12-28 09:39:00 CET
re bug 22268

Mga6 i586 with Broadcom BCM4311 wifi

Preparing...                     
      1/2: glibc                
      2/2: glibc-devel           
      1/2: removing glibc-devel-6:2.22-25.mga6.i586
      2/2: removing glibc-6:2.22-25.mga6.i586

You should restart your computer for glibc

To satisfy dependencies, the following packages are going to be installed:
  Package                        Version      Release       Arch    
(medium "Core Updates Testing (distrib5)")
  btrfs-progs                    4.14         2.mga6        i586    
  kernel-desktop-4.14.9-1.mga6   1            1.mga6        i586    
  kernel-desktop-devel-4.14.9-1> 1            1.mga6        i586    
  kernel-desktop-devel-latest    4.14.9       1.mga6        i586    
  kernel-desktop-latest          4.14.9       1.mga6        i586    
  libbtrfs0                      4.14         2.mga6        i586    
  libzstd1                       1.3.2        1.mga6        i586    
(medium "Nonfree Updates Testing (distrib15)")
  iwlwifi-firmware               20171220     1.mga6.nonfr> noarch  (recommended)
  kernel-firmware-nonfree        20171220     1.mga6.nonfr> noarch  
  radeon-firmware                20171205     1.mga6.nonfr> noarch  
156MB of additional disk space will be used.
116MB of packages will be retrieved.
Proceed with the installation of the 10 packages? (Y/n) y

Preparing...                     
     1/10: radeon-firmware       
     2/10: iwlwifi-firmware      
     3/10: kernel-firmware-nonfree
     4/10: libbtrfs0             
     5/10: libzstd1              
     6/10: kernel-desktop-4.14.9-1.mga6
     7/10: kernel-desktop-devel-4.14.9-1.mga6
     8/10: kernel-desktop-devel-latest
     9/10: kernel-desktop-latest 
    10/10: btrfs-progs           
      1/7: removing btrfs-progs-4.9-2.mga6.i586
      2/7: removing libbtrfs0-4.9-2.mga6.i586
      3/7: removing radeon-firmware-20170531-1.mga6.nonfree.noarch
      4/7: removing kernel-desktop-latest-4.9.56-1.mga6.i586
removing package iwlwifi-agn-ucode-20170531-1.mga6.nonfree.noarch
      5/7: removing iwlwifi-agn-ucode-20170531-1.mga6.nonfree.noarch
      6/7: removing kernel-firmware-nonfree-20170531-1.mga6.nonfree.noarch
      7/7: removing kernel-desktop-devel-latest-4.14.5-1.mga6.i586

broadcom-wl (6.30.223.271-48.mga6.nonfree): Installing module.
...................
.........
Creating: target|kernel|dracut args|basicmodules 
You should restart your computer for kernel-desktop-4.14.9-1.mga6

To satisfy dependencies, the following packages are going to be installed:
  Package                        Version      Release       Arch    
(medium "Core Updates Testing (distrib5)")
  kernel-tmb-desktop-4.14.9-1.m> 1            1.mga6        i586    
  kernel-tmb-desktop-devel-4.14> 1            1.mga6        i586    
  kernel-tmb-desktop-devel-late> 4.14.9       1.mga6        i586    
  kernel-tmb-desktop-latest      4.14.9       1.mga6        i586    
90MB of additional disk space will be used.
55MB of packages will be retrieved.
Proceed with the installation of the 4 packages? (Y/n) y

Preparing...                     
      1/4: kernel-tmb-desktop-devel-4.14.9-1.mga6
      2/4: kernel-tmb-desktop-4.14.9-1.mga6
Creating: target|kernel|dracut args|basicmodules 
      3/4: kernel-tmb-desktop-latest
      4/4: kernel-tmb-desktop-devel-latest

broadcom-wl (6.30.223.271-48.mga6.nonfree): Installing module.
....................
........
You should restart your computer for kernel-tmb-desktop-4.14.9-1.mga6

reboot and choose tmb-desktop kernel
login and check wifi -ok

Note You need to log in before you can comment on or make changes to this bug.